Landing an Ambitious Global Plastics Treaty

Speakers: Inger Andersen, Douglas McCauley, Jim Fitterling, Javier González-Olaechea Franco, Hein Schumacher, Leila Benali,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o

In 2022, 175 countries resolved to develop a global plastics treaty and to fast-track negotiations to deliver the agreement by end 2024. This is a historic opportunity to unlock the systemic change needed to tackle the plastic crisis and end plastic pollution once and for all.

As we enter the final lap of the negotiations, what are the essential elements and issues that ensure a comprehensive, robust and inclusive agreement to effectively protect human health and the environment?

Centre for Nature and Climate

The Centre for Nature and Climate fosters a holistic approach to addressing the climate emergency, focusing on industry decarbonization, nature-positive systems, and resource stewardship. It works with the CEO Climate Leaders, the First Movers Coalition, and the Champions for Nature community to achieve net-zero emissions, protect and restore natural ecosystems, and promote sustainable practices.
